MidlandU vs. UW-Eau Claire Cost Comparison

Which college is more expensive, MidlandU or UW-Eau Claire?

  • Midland University is 409.4% more expensive to attend than UW-Eau Claire for in-state tuition ($37,500.00 vs. $7,361.00)
  • Out of state tuition is 133.3% higher at MidlandU than University of Wisconsin Eau Claire ($37,500.00 vs. $16,074.00)
  • The typical actual cost that students pay to attend (average net price) is less at University of Wisconsin Eau Claire than MidlandU ($15,000 vs. $22,377)
  • Living costs (room and board or off-campus housing budget) at University of Wisconsin Eau Claire are 11.7% lower than costs at Midland University ($9,014 vs. $10,066)
  • More students receive financial grant aid at Midland University than University of Wisconsin Eau Claire (100% vs. 76%)
  • The average total grant financial aid received by Midland University students is 536.5% larger than aid received University of Wisconsin Eau Claire ($27,057 vs. $4,251)

MidlandU vs. UW-Eau Claire Admissions Difficulty Comparison

Which college is harder to get into, MidlandU or UW-Eau Claire? Average SAT and ACT scores plus acceptance rates offer good insight into the difficulty of admission between UW-Eau Claire or MidlandU .

  • The average SAT score at University of Wisconsin Eau Claire (1110) is 148 points higher than at MidlandU (962)
  • Incoming UW-Eau Claire students have a 3 point higher average ACT score (24) than students at MidlandU (21)
  • Accepted freshman UW-Eau Claire students have a 0.33 point higher average high school GPA (3.59) than students at MidlandU (3.26)
  • UW-Eau Claire has a higher acceptance rate (76.6%) than MidlandU (64.9%)

MidlandU vs. UW-Eau Claire Graduation Outcomes Comparison

Which is better, MidlandU or UW-Eau Claire? Graduation rate, salary and amount of student loan debt are indicators of a college which offers better outcomes for its graduates. Compare the following outcomes facts between UW-Eau Claire and MidlandU.

  • The graduation rate at UW-Eau Claire is higher than Midland University (65% vs. 44%)
  • Graduates from University of Wisconsin Eau Claire earn on average $5,000 more per year than MidlandU graduates after ten years. ($47,900 vs. $42,900)
  • University of Wisconsin Eau Claire students graduate with a $3,750 lower median federal student loan debt than MidlandU graduates. ($23,250 vs. $27,000)
  • UW-Eau Claire graduates are paying $39 less per month on federal student loans than MidlandU graduates. ($240 vs. $279)
  • More UW-Eau Claire graduates are actively paying back their federal student loan debt than former MidlandU students, three years after graduation. (76% vs. 65%)
